Tamale police investigating reports of gunshots over alleged chieftaincy rivalry

Police in the Northern Region are looking into an incident that resulted in gunshots in the Tamale Metropolis suburb of Yong Dakpemyili.

According to locals, gunshots were fired throughout the town on Thursday, May 18, 2023.

They blamed the shooting on a long-running chieftaincy feud between two brothers in the town.

Abdul Wahab Dawuda, the community’s Assemblyman, verified the occurrence in a Citi News interview, revealing that some residents were injured.

“There were some gunshots as a result of two brothers feuding over a chieftaincy title. One side was to perform some particular traditional activity and some people sustained some injuries, but there is currently calm in the community, but we don’t know what may happen next.”

According to Northern Regional Police Command sources, the police visited the village to restore calm and order, but no arrests were made.

Despite the restoration of quiet, citizens remain fearful, and economic activity has slowed dramatically.

Over the years, both sides of the battle have reported deaths, injuries, and the burning and damage of property worth hundreds of thousands of Ghana Cedis.
